Title: The Innovations of Peter Weimar

Introduction

Peter Weimar is a notable inventor based in Staufenberg, Germany. He has made significant contributions to the field of optical components, holding a total of 2 patents. His work has been instrumental in advancing the technology used in microscopes.

Latest Patents

Weimar's latest patents include a revolving nose piece for optical components and a process for adjusting an adjustable microscope focusing drive. The focusing drive features an electromotively adjustable system where a rotatable and axially moveable knob controls both coarse and fine adjustments of the object stage. This innovative knob is mechanically connected to a tacho-generator that produces an output voltage responsive to the direction and amount of rotation. Additionally, the knob is linked to a switch that opens or closes based on axial movement, allowing for rapid coarse focusing when closed and fine adjustment when opened.
